  • Sony XDCam HD/ FCP 5.1

    Anyone have the definitive answer as to whether or not 5.1 will support ALL of the XDCam HD codecs (incl 35 mb/s) and 24p? I'm getting mixed answers on this one. Sony has a plug-in for FCP that they showed at NAB but it didn't support 35 mb/s yet. Also, I don't have an Intel machine, I'm working on the Quad Core Tower.

    Apple announced this at NAB, this will be implemented through the use of a File Access Mode driver (and a FCP import component) plugin from Sony. Although the XDCAM disc will be browsable via FW, the high def media is encoded in the MXF format, which is not yet natively supported in Quicktime. It is the Sony integration plugin (and transfer app) which will unwrap this MXF file and rewrap in a QT compatible movie file on your media drive. The Sony plugin/app already supports transfer of LP,SP and HQ content, the public release for the Sony component and transfer app is slated for end of June.
    At this moment, Apple have not publicly released codecs to support the "LP" (18 Mbps) and "HQ" (35 Mbps) codecs, so although one may import the files, as a working solution the initial release will likely support only XDCAM HD at the "SP" quality (25 Mbps) in the timeline using Quicktimes native HDV codec.
    When Apple release the LP and HQ codecs then Sony's plugin/app will already support that workflow.

    Though I can not provide you with answers specific to the Mega 180, I can give you some more info.
    1) No. As soon as you install an AGP card, the onboard video will be fully disabled from within the BIOS. This is an nForce2 chipset setting. So make sure to get an AGP card with 2xVGA (as most cards have nowadays).
    2) No or not much. Using an nForce2 MoBo myself I haven't encountered performance loss using both VGA outputs.
    3) There's no way to compare the onboard video to an AGP card. AGP cards will have a far out better perfomance then the onboard video. But compared to other onboard video solutions around, like Xtreme Graphics, the nForce solution is far better and has far better performance.
    It all depends on what you will be doing with the MegaPC. If you're a gamer, get an AGP card. If you want to use it as an HTPC, keep with the onboard nForce2 solution. There's no need for extra here since the nForce2 chipset is great. Onboard sound from this chipset is also great. Try it out before spending $ on an AGP card you don't need.

    Hello Don!
    WF is quite a complex topic and someone could write a book to answer your questions - actually there is already a good book available -> check: Practical Workflow for SAP
    http://www.sap-press.com/product.cfm?account=&product=H950
    Looking at your example their might not even be a need for a workflow but rather a job that runs periodically to send the required information via email to project managers.
    Workflow is mostly used if user actions are required e.g. confirm, approve, reject a request or notifications need to be sent to someone after an event or user action occured.
